Meaning of Irrelevant
not important to or connected with a situation
In simple words: not important or related to something
Irrelevant in a sentence
- His comment was irrelevant to the main topic of discussion.
- Please avoid bringing up irrelevant details during the meeting.
- The information you provided is irrelevant for making a decision.
- She dismissed the irrelevant questions and focused on the issue at hand.
- Irrelevant facts can sometimes distract from the core argument.

Related words
Synonyms for Irrelevant
- unrelated
- inapplicable
- immaterial
- insignificant
- extraneous
Opposites of Irrelevant
- relevant
- pertinent
- applicable
